Sutton Common is a minimalist station, providing only essential services. You'll find no ticket office here, but rest assured that ticket machines are available for both purchases and collections. These machines are accessible and acc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Additionally, smartcard validators are installed at the station. However, if you're planning an extended wait, be prepared as there are no refreshment facilities, ATMs, or waiting rooms. Seating areas do exist, so you can sit back and enjoy a good book while waiting for your train.
When it comes to assistance, the station is unstaffed, but help can be arranged via the available Help Point or by contacting Thameslink's dedicated helpline. There’s no step-free access at this Category C station, so plan accordingly if you’re traveling with luggage or have mobility requirements.

The station is well-equipped to cater to a variety of needs. It offers ticketing facilities, including a ticket office which operates from early morning hours, accessible ticket machines for collecting pre-booked tickets, and induction loops for those with hearing impairments. Although there are no toilets, refreshment facilities, or waiting rooms, the station does offer seating areas where you can rest before your journey.
Though Eccles station is categorized as a Category C station, meaning that it has some accessibility challenges with steps to access platforms, it does offer helpful amenities such as ramp access to trains and accessible ticket machines. In the event you require assistance, help is available during specified hours, and customer help points are on hand to help guide you on your way.
Eccles station is well-linked with local public transport. The nearby Eccles Interchange, a short walk from the station, provides a variety of bus services with the assistance of TFGM Traveline. Furthermore, a tram stop is located just 300 yards away, expanding your options for onward travel into Manchester’s extensive Metrolink system. If you prefer private hire, taxi services are readily available with links provided for quick booking such as Northern Railway Cab4You.
